About The Precinct
Located within The Sunny Sports Club (formerly Sunnybank Community & Sports Club), SunPAC (Sunnybank Performing Arts and Cultural Centre) is entering an exciting new era.
With a major venue transformation underway, The Sunny is evolving into one of Brisbane’s most dynamic entertainment, hospitality and community destinations. From new dining experiences and gaming promotions to live entertainment, community events and a growing calendar of sporting and performing arts programming, there has never been a more exciting time to join our team.
SunPAC (Sunnybank Performing Arts Centre) is seeking motivated and experienced technicians who are committed to delivering exceptional experiences for our members, guests, performers and community.

What We’re Looking For
Essential Criteria
- Previous experience working within the live events, entertainment or audiovisual industry.
- Strong technical knowledge and practical experience in live event production.
- Ability to interpret client, performer and stakeholder requirements and successfully translate these into technical outcomes.
- Experience operating professional audio, lighting and/or video systems.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to build positive relationships with clients, performers and team members.
- Strong problem-solving skills and the ability to remain calm under pressure.
- High attention to detail and commitment to delivering quality outcomes.
- Professional presentation with a customer-focused approach.
- Demonstrated commitment to Workplace Health and Safety requirements.
- Reliable, punctual and able to manage rostered shifts effectively.
- Flexibility to work a variety of shifts, including evenings, weekends and public holidays.
- Ability to work both independently and collaboratively within a team environment.
Desired Criteria
- Experience working with industry-standard platforms and equipment, including:
- Allen & Heath dLive
- ChamSys Lighting Control
- Roland V-160HD Video Switcher
- Biamp System
- Experience delivering productions across audio, lighting and video disciplines.
- Experience working within performing arts centres, theatres, clubs or multi-purpose entertainment venues.
- Technical supervision or crew leadership experience (for Technical Supervisor applicants).
- Familiarity with cultural, community and multilingual events.
- Additional language skills will be highly regarded.
- Relevant industry qualifications, licences or certifications is highly regarded.
